Thermonuclear 42Ti(p,gamma)43V rate in type I X-ray bursts

The thermonuclear rate of the $^{42}$Ti($p$,$\gamma$)$^{43}$V reaction has been reevaluated based on a recent precise proton separation energy measurement of $S_p$($^{43}$V)=83$\pm$43 keV. The astrophysical impact of our new rates has been investigated through one-zone postprocessing type I x-ray burst calculations. It shows that the new experimental value of $S_p$ significantly affects the yields of species between A$\approx$40--45. As well, the precision of the recent experimental $S_p$ value constrains these yields to better than a factor of three.
